Learning a skill always needs practice and research, without these elements, mastering a trade becomes tough. Similarly, website development requires learning easy foundational skills initially. But to become a professional website developer, you need to keep on practicing and researching for years to keep up with the upcoming trends. Therefore, it is the key factor that builds up your aesthetics in work and enables you to flourish.
Website development and its relevance in the digital era
Website development is something that is required in this modern-day age. As many businesses move toward digital platforms, making an online presence through a website is the first professional step. Website development’s relevance in the industry is increasing day by day. In accordance with the website developers, it is an extremely accomplishing skill to have as a career.
Nothing worth having comes easy, it is the same with website development. Learning the skills is easy yet time-consuming if the person is driven towards it. However, without continuous practice and research, it would become a hectic and tiring skill to learn. Consistency is the best practice to have implemented while learning website development.
Aspects of Website Development
Before we elaborate on the aspects of how critical website development is to learn, we must be able to look at the broken segments of website development’s process. Website development is all about coding & programming, and as a programmer knowing how to solve real-life problems is the first and foremost skill you need to have.
Website development is basically the blueprint of how should a website operate and look, which includes feasibility, the best user experience, and trendy design. Furthermore, website development includes three major types of development. Therefore, being aware of what they are and their roles can achieve you to understand and elaborate on which role to choose.
Front-End Development – Articulating the UI/UX
UI/UX and front-end development are two aspects of website development that compliments each other. It focuses on the creative and most interesting criteria of being a website developer, as a front-end developer transforms design into a fully responsive website. The front-end developer puts aesthetics into the website’s layout, design, and interactivity to develop a website that leaves the users satisfied and visually pleased.
In essence, this role determines the UI/UX perspective of the website and how it could be more futuristic-looking and feasible for the users in modern times. It requires a good amount of R&D and curation of trendy features.
Back-End Development – The Brain of the Website
The back-end developers are the programmers and coders who manifest the server-side of the website. The developers compile the connectivity between the database and the application that enables them to communicate with one another. If you consider yourself a logical thinker, this role is most definitely for you.
Full-Stack Development – Master of All Trades
A full-stack developer revolves around mastering the front-end and the back-end development of a website. Therefore, this is a multi-tasking job being a full-stack developer. This would involve you to be working in-depth with the whole project and carrying out a personalized satisfaction to the overall website. In essence, full-stack developers must realign themselves with the fundamentals of web development to keep them ahead of the curve in website development.
How to Start Developing a Website
All the confusion and unknown elements would come into play when you will begin your first lesson on how to develop a website. It is only natural because starting something new can feel a little unfamiliar at the beginning. Hence, there is always a starting point for everything if you follow the guidelines in an aligned manner and keep the practice consistent nothing would stop you.
It all depends on how enthusiastic are you to start something as critical as developing a website, all it takes is patience. If you’re a regular internet user and grasp knowledge about how websites look and feel when navigated, you’re one step ahead of your goal. Navigating social media websites like Facebook, Instagram, Reddit, and many more would align you with how a responsive website must appear and how designs are implemented. It’s all about visualization.
Now, coming to the point of the term called “Responsive” websites, it’s the websites that change its interfaces alignments or spacing depending on the devices it is being browsed on. These are the basics of website development and could be achieved with the help of predefined libraries. There are many libraries and frameworks available for free which enable you to develop a responsive website all you need to do is know how to use them.
The programming languages, libraries, and frameworks that you are going to implement on your journey to develop a website are listed below, which will give you guidance to take your first step into learning the fundamentals.
- HTML
- CSS
- JAVASCRIPT
- BOOTSTRAP
- PHP (WAMP, LAMP, XAMP)
- MySQL
- FRAMEWORKS (Includes Django, Node.js, WordPress, AngularJS, Ruby On Rails)
- LIBRARIES (Includes JQuery, UnderScore.js)
- API
These are the basic components and the ultimate tools and languages that you need to be familiar with in order to begin learning website development. Furthermore, technological research must be a continuous process for you, as a website developer, to keep yourself updated on what’s happening in the world of web development.
In Essence
Everything you need to learn about how to become a website developer, all the contents are available on the internet, all you have to press is enter. Moreover, online tutorials are available in different languages and styles of teaching. Browsing tutorials online or on YouTube would help you to find a suitable online mentor. If you ever find yourself stuck, just search it up on Google to find your queries and clear the misconceptions.
It’s not rocket science to develop a website, all you need is sheer will and knowledge to implement it. That is enough to make you achieve your enthusiasm and improve your skills.
Frequently Asked Questions (FAQs)
Is there a difference between website development and web development?
Website development is sorely related to developing a website and web development can range from developing web applications to electronic businesses, and social network services.
What are some issues with website development?
Some of the issues with website development are UI/UX aspects, Scalability, Performance, Knowledge about the Frameworks, and Security.
How long does it take to build a website?
It depends on your website developer, usually, it would take around 1 to 4 months to make a functional website.
What is the best way to learn website development?
The best way to learn website development is by enrolling in online academics and institutes that offer website development as a course. Lynda, Udemy, etc are some of the online learning platforms.
What is the difference between website development and website design?
Web designers are experts at designing an excellent website that looks trendy and modern. Website developers are experts at turning the designs into functioning websites.